Zoho ManageEngine ADAudit Plus through 7250 is vulnerable to SQL Injection in the report export option.

The severity of CVE-2023-48792 is classified as critical due to its potential impact on sensitive data.
To fix CVE-2023-48792, users should upgrade to the latest version of Zoho ManageEngine ADAudit Plus, specifically beyond version 7.2.
CVE-2023-48792 affects all versions of Zoho ManageEngine ADAudit Plus up to version 7.2.
CVE-2023-48792 is identified as a SQL Injection vulnerability specifically within the report export option.
Yes, CVE-2023-48792 can be exploited remotely, allowing attackers to execute malicious SQL commands.
